Description
One of the worlds best-selling books, this is a poignant account of a young woman who, as a Jew, became a victim of Nazi persecution during World War II. Anne Franks family hid in secret rooms behind bookshelves in a building between 1942 and 1944. On Annes thirteenth birthday, she was gifted a new diary, in which she continued to record her memories until the end of her life. Anne died at the age of 15 from typhus in a Nazi concentration camp. After the war ended, thanks to the efforts of Annes father, the diary was published as a book in 1947. This book, a stunning and captivating account of the horrors of war, is considered one of the most important surviving documents of World War II. Originally written in Dutch, it has been translated into more than 60 languages.
